推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文介绍了Linux操作系统下mySQL数据库的监控方法,旨在全方位保障数据库的稳定运行。文章详细阐述了MySQL数据库监控的关键指标,通过实时监测这些指标,可以有效预防和解决数据库运行中的问题,确保系统高效、稳定运行。
本文目录导读:
随着互联网业务的快速发展,数据库作为业务数据的核心存储和管理系统,其稳定性和性能显得尤为重要,MySQL作为一款广泛应用于各类业务的数据库管理系统,其监控工作不容忽视,本文将详细介绍MySQL数据库监控的方法和策略,帮助读者全方位保障数据库的稳定运行。
MySQL数据库监控的重要性
1、确保业务稳定运行:数据库是业务系统的基础,一旦出现故障,将会影响整个业务系统的正常运行,通过监控,可以及时发现并解决潜在的问题,确保业务稳定运行。
2、提高数据库性能:监控可以帮助我们了解数据库的运行状况,发现性能瓶颈,进而优化数据库结构和配置,提高数据库性能。
3、预防数据丢失:数据库监控可以实时检测数据的安全状况,防止数据丢失和损坏,确保数据完整性。
4、优化资源分配:通过监控,可以了解数据库资源的使用情况,合理分配资源,提高资源利用率。
MySQL数据库监控的关键指标
1、CPU使用率:监控CPU使用率可以了解数据库服务器的负载情况,发现性能瓶颈。
2、内存使用情况:监控内存使用情况,确保数据库运行在合适的内存环境中。
3、磁盘IO:磁盘IO是数据库性能的重要指标,通过监控磁盘IO,可以发现磁盘性能瓶颈。
4、网络流量:监控网络流量,了解数据库与其他系统之间的数据交互情况。
5、数据库连接数:监控数据库连接数,防止连接数过多导致数据库资源紧张。
6、查询响应时间:监控查询响应时间,发现慢查询,优化SQL语句。
7、锁等待:监控锁等待,了解数据库并发性能。
8、数据库错误日志:监控错误日志,及时发现并解决数据库故障。
MySQL数据库监控工具与方法
1、MySQL Workbench:MySQL Workbench是一款官方提供的数据库管理工具,具有实时监控功能,可以查看数据库的CPU、内存、磁盘IO等指标。
2、MySQL Enterprise Monitor:MySQL Enterprise Monitor是一款企业级监控工具,提供全面的数据库监控功能,包括性能、安全性、可用性等方面。
3、Percona Monitoring and Management(PMM):PMM是一款开源的MySQL监控工具,支持多种数据库监控,包括MySQL、MariaDB、PostgreSQL等。
4、Zabbix:Zabbix是一款开源的监控解决方案,支持MySQL数据库监控,可以自定义监控项和触发器。
5、cacti:cacti是一款基于PHP和MySQL的开源监控工具,支持MySQL数据库监控,具有丰富的图形化展示功能。
6、性能分析工具:如pt-query-digest、mytop等,可以分析数据库查询性能,发现慢查询。
MySQL数据库监控实践
1、定期检查CPU、内存、磁盘IO等指标,发现异常情况,及时处理。
2、监控数据库连接数,设置合理的连接数上限,防止资源紧张。
3、分析查询响应时间,优化SQL语句,提高数据库性能。
4、监控锁等待,了解数据库并发性能,合理调整数据库配置。
5、定期检查错误日志,发现并解决数据库故障。
6、使用监控工具,实时掌握数据库运行状况,便于故障排查和性能优化。
MySQL数据库监控是确保数据库稳定运行的重要手段,通过监控关键指标、使用监控工具、定期检查和分析数据库运行状况,我们可以及时发现并解决潜在问题,提高数据库性能,保障业务稳定运行。
以下是50个中文相关关键词:
MySQL数据库监控,数据库稳定运行,业务稳定运行,数据库性能,数据完整性,资源分配,CPU使用率,内存使用情况,磁盘IO,网络流量,数据库连接数,查询响应时间,锁等待,数据库错误日志,MySQL Workbench,MySQL Enterprise Monitor,Percona Monitoring and Management,PMM,Zabbix,cacti,pt-query-digest,mytop,性能分析,SQL优化,数据库配置,故障排查,监控工具,实时监控,性能瓶颈,资源紧张,并发性能,数据库管理,数据库维护,数据库安全,数据库可用性,数据库监控策略,数据库监控实践,数据库监控技巧,数据库监控经验,数据库监控指标,数据库监控工具应用,数据库监控案例分析,数据库监控注意事项,数据库监控心得,数据库监控技巧总结。
本文标签属性:
MySQL监控:MySQL监控和预警
Linux环境:linux环境变量怎么看
MySQL数据库监控:mysql监控数据库语句